Videourodynamic researches are booked to assess complicated situations of stress and anxiety urinary incontinence. Videourodynamic research studies incorporate the radiographic findings of a voiding cystourethrogram and multichannel urodynamics. Urinary system incontinence can impact various facets of life, consisting of work, traveling, and intimacy. Numerous people may battle to concentrate at the office or join physical activities for anxiety of leaks.

Taking a trip can additionally be challenging, as people might worry about locating shower rooms or experiencing leakages while away from home. Furthermore, urinary incontinence can influence intimate partnerships, bring about lowered sex-related satisfaction and intimacy. Urinary system incontinence can affect an individual's self-worth and self-confidence. The loss of bladder control can make people feel defenseless and unmanageable of their own bodies, resulting in sensations of inadequacy and low self-regard. Lots of people with urinary incontinence record feeling humiliated or ashamed of their problem, which can influence their partnerships and overall feeling of health.
